How many ampere second/volt in 1 pico farads? The answer is 1.0E-12. We assume you are converting between ampere second/volt and picofarad [SI standard]. You can view more details on each measurement unit: ampere second/volt or pico farads The SI derived unit for capacitance is the farad. 1 farad is equal to 1 ampere second/volt, or 1000000000000 pico farads.
